Hands-On Cloud Solutions with Azure
Design effective Azure architecture and transform your IT business solutions Key Features Develop a resilient and robust cloud environment Deploy and manage cost-effective and highly available solutions on your public cloud Design and implement enterprise-level cloud solutions Book Description Azure...
Otros Autores: | |
---|---|
Formato: | Libro electrónico |
Idioma: | Inglés |
Publicado: |
Packt Publishing
2018.
|
Edición: | 1st edition |
Ver en Biblioteca Universitat Ramon Llull: | https://discovery.url.edu/permalink/34CSUC_URL/1im36ta/alma991009631855606719 |
Tabla de Contenidos:
- Cover
- Title Page
- Copyright and Credits
- Packt Upsell
- Contributors
- Table of Contents
- Preface
- Chapter 1: Getting Started with Azure
- Technical requirements
- What is cloud computing?
- What problems does it solve?
- What is Azure?
- Before you start, have a plan
- How do I start using Azure?
- I have set up my Tenant - what's next?
- Let's walk through a marketplace example
- Extending Directory Services to Azure
- Terminology to remember with Azure
- Summary
- Questions
- Further reading
- Chapter 2: Moving Existing Apps to Azure
- Technical requirements
- How I approach the discussion
- Rehost
- Refactor
- Re-architect
- Rewrite
- Creating resources in the Azure Portal
- Migrating to Azure
- Let's talk SaaS migrations
- Office 365
- Let's talk IaaS
- PowerShell and ARM Template
- Deploy-AzureResourceGroup.ps1
- azuredeploy.parameters.json
- azuredeploy.json
- Let's talk PaaS
- Deploy-Azure-WebsiteAndDatabase.parameters.json
- Deploy-Azure-WebsiteAndDatabase.template.json
- Summary
- Questions
- Further reading
- Chapter 3: Building Solutions in Azure
- Technical requirements
- Let me Azure you of something!
- Azure blueprints
- Key Vault
- VNet
- Mobile
- IoT
- AI and Machine Learning
- Understanding responsibility
- Infrastructure as a Service
- Platform as a Service
- Software as a Service
- Azure Active Directory
- Plan for success
- Let's talk architecture styles
- Common application patterns
- How to make technology choices
- Designing applications in Azure
- Some of my thoughts on selecting resources in Azure
- App Services
- Database services
- Storage accounts
- CosmosDB
- Microservices/containers
- Real-world examples
- Summary
- Questions
- Further reading
- Chapter 4: Understanding the Infrastructure behind Solutions Built in Azure.
- Technical requirements
- Setting up your development environment
- Managing cost
- How I approach guidance
- Understanding Infrastructure as Code
- Developing locally
- Infrastructure as Code
- How I develop locally
- Summary
- Questions
- Further reading
- Chapter 5: Developing Solutions the Right Way in Azure
- Technical requirements
- The developer journey
- Let's talk about security
- Honorable mention - security center
- Application authentication
- Let's talk Dependency Injection
- Let's talk logging
- Let's talk about data storage
- Understanding service lifetimes
- Adding Intelligence to your solutions
- Using Application Insights
- Leveraging on-premises resources
- Summary
- Questions
- Further reading
- Chapter 6: Deploying Solutions to Azure
- Technical requirements
- Deploying solutions in Azure
- What is DevOps?
- Azure Boards
- Azure Artifacts
- Azure Pipelines
- Azure Test Plans
- How I use Azure DevOps
- What are deployment slots?
- How Azure helps with DevOps
- Summary
- Questions
- Further reading
- Chapter 7: Putting It All Together
- Technical requirements
- Our journey
- Dashboards
- Azure Advisors
- High Availability Advisor
- Security Advisor/Security Center
- Performance Advisor
- Cost Advisor
- Monitoring
- Core capabilities
- Shared capabilities
- Infrastructure capabilities
- Application capabilities
- Advanced topics
- What is Azure Front Door?
- What is Azure confidential computing?
- Quick tips on Azure estimating and cost control
- Summary
- Questions
- Further reading
- Chapter 8: Best Practices to Make Your Life Easier in Azure
- Tenant and subscriptions
- Virtual machines (VMs)
- Virtual networks
- Azure App Services
- Data stores
- Azure Key Store
- Azure Mobile
- Summary
- Questions
- Further reading
- Assessments
- Other Books You May Enjoy.
- Index.